Frequently Asked Questions about Oakland
How much are Studio apartments in Oakland?
There are currently 4,758 Studio Apartments in Oakland with rent ranges from $895 to $6,500 with an average price of $2,295.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Oakland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Oakland ranges from $765 to $10,099 with an average monthly rent of $2,683.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Oakland c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Oakland range from $999 to $15,779.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,381.
How expensive are Oakland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 1,469 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Oakland on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$612 to $10,849 - averaging $3,539 for the location.
